STRS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2023 in Review

53 of the 6,859 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Stratus Properties (STRS) for Q4 2023, worth a combined $125M — up 9% from $115M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 7 funds opened new STRS positions and 1 closed out — a net gain of 6 holders — while 18 added to existing stakes and 13 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Hodges Capital Management, adding an estimated $2.78M. The largest seller was First Dallas Securities, exiting entirely with an estimated $1.1M sold.
